The B-cell receptor (BCR) repertoire recognizing SARS-CoV-2 antigens refers to the diverse collection of membrane-bound immunoglobulins on B lymphocytes that specifically identify and bind to the structural proteins of the SARS-CoV-2 virus, including the Spike (S), Membrane (M), and Envelope (E) proteins (Saini et al., 2021). This repertoire is a fundamental component of the adaptive immune system, serving as the biological template for the production of neutralizing antibodies and the establishment of long-term immunological memory (Robbiani et al., 2020). Upon exposure to viral antigens through infection or vaccination, specific B-cell clones within this repertoire undergo activation, proliferation, and somatic hypermutation to increase their affinity for the virus (Nielsen et al., 2020). While the Spike protein is the primary focus for therapeutic development and vaccine design, the repertoire also includes B cells targeting the more conserved M and E proteins, which may play roles in broader immune coordination and viral clearance. This repertoire is not a traditional therapeutic target but is the primary effector system stimulated by vaccines and the source for identifying potent monoclonal antibodies used in COVID-19 therapy (Sahin et al., 2020). Monitoring the diversity and evolution of this repertoire is critical for assessing vaccine efficacy and the potential for immune escape by emerging viral variants.
Vaccines provide viral antigens that bind to and activate specific B-cell receptors within the repertoire, initiating signal transduction, clonal expansion, and differentiation into antibody-secreting plasma cells and memory B cells (Sahin et al., 2020).
